Technical Field
[0001] This utility model relates to the field of steel structure building equipment technology, and more specifically, to a purlin extension device. Background Technology
[0002] The development of building envelopes is moving from single-function to integration, intelligence, and sustainability, becoming a key link in achieving the low-carbon transformation of buildings. As an important component of building energy conservation, safety, and functionality, however, designers, in pursuit of economy, have reduced steel usage and shortened wall purlin lengths, resulting in the inability to properly install wall composite panels. Currently, there is an urgent need for a device that can save materials while ensuring the proper installation of wall composite panels. Utility Model Content
[0003] In view of the above problems, the purpose of this utility model is to provide a purlin extension device for installation between the ends of adjacent purlins to facilitate the installation of wall composite panels.

[0031] The specific embodiments of this utility model will be described in detail below with reference to the accompanying drawings.
[0032] Figure 1 This is a schematic diagram of the purlin lengthening device according to an embodiment of the present utility model; Figure 2 This is a schematic diagram of the structure of the first connecting plate according to an embodiment of the present utility model; Figure 3 This is a schematic diagram of the structure of the second connecting plate according to an embodiment of the present utility model; Figure 4 This is a schematic diagram illustrating the application of the purlin lengthening device according to an embodiment of the present utility model;
[0033] like Figures 1-4 As shown, the purlin extension device proposed in this embodiment can be used to extend the purlins of steel structures to assist in the installation of composite wall panels, and can also be used to extend the purlins of other steel structures to assist in the installation of composite panels.
[0034] This purlin extension device includes a first connecting plate 1 and a second connecting plate 2 connected by bolts. Based on the installation of the composite panel, the two purlins that need to be connected are determined, and the first connecting plate 1 and the second connecting plate 2 are connected between the two purlins to ensure stable installation of the composite panel.
[0035] To facilitate the installation of the first connecting plate 1, the first connecting plate 1 is a long strip of steel. The width of the first connecting plate 1 is smaller than the width of the side of the composite panel to be installed on the purlin. Two through holes 3 are provided at the first end of the first connecting plate 1 along the width direction, and two elongated holes 4 are provided at the second end of the first connecting plate 1 along the width direction. The length direction of the elongated holes 4 is parallel to the length of the first connecting plate 1. The through holes 3 are connected to the mounting holes 6 at the end of the side of the composite panel to be installed on the purlin by the first bolt and nut assembly 7.
[0036] The width of the first connecting plate 1 is determined according to the width of the purlin and should be equivalent to the width of the purlin. The length of the first connecting plate 1 should be such that it can be installed precisely between the two purlins after being connected to the second connecting plate 2. The first connecting plate 1 is connected to the purlin by two sets of bolts and nuts, and can be firmly connected to the purlin.
[0037] To facilitate adjustment of the connection length between the first connecting plate 1 and the second connecting plate 2, two elongated holes 4 are provided at the other end of the first connecting plate 1. The second connecting plate 2 and the first connecting plate 1 are connected by bolts through the elongated holes 4.
[0038] In order to be used in conjunction with the first connecting plate 1, the second connecting plate 2 is a rectangular plate with a length less than the length of the first connecting plate 1 and a width the same as the width of the first connecting plate 1. Two through holes 5 are provided at one end of the second connecting plate 2. The distance between the two through holes 5 is the same as the distance between the two elongated holes 4, and the diameter of the through holes 5 is the same as the width of the elongated holes 4.
[0039] Based on the connection configuration of the two purlins, the lengths of the first connecting plate 1 and the second connecting plate 2 are determined, with the second connecting plate 2 being shorter than the first connecting plate 1. The second connecting plate 2 has through holes 5 that correspond one-to-one with the elongated holes 4 on the first connecting plate 1. The overlap length between the second connecting plate 2 and the first connecting plate 1 can be fine-tuned according to the required length for actual connection, thereby adjusting the position of the overlapping through holes 5 and elongated holes 4. Then, the second bolt and nut assembly 8 is used to fix the second connecting plate 2 and the first connecting plate 1. The elongated holes 4 facilitate flexible installation of the first connecting plate 1 and the second connecting plate 2.
[0040] For a secure connection, the other end of the second connecting plate 2 can be welded and fixed to the corresponding purlin. The composite panel is installed and fixed to the purlin, the first connecting plate, and / or the second connecting plate. The provision of the first connecting plate and / or the second connecting plate increases the number of installation points for the composite panel, allowing for stable installation.
[0041] In one specific embodiment of this utility model, in order to ensure the first connecting plate 1 is sturdy and durable, the first connecting plate 1 can be made of hot-rolled steel. The specifications of the hot-rolled steel are determined according to the specifications of the purlin, and it can be stably connected to the purlin surface to be installed.
[0042] In one specific embodiment of this utility model, the hot-rolled steel section can be a channel steel. The web of the channel steel is flat and can fit flush with the mounting end face of the purlin, which facilitates installation. The width of the web can be determined according to the width of the mounting end face of the purlin.
[0043] In one specific embodiment of this utility model, in order to ensure a stable connection between the second connecting plate 2 and the first connecting plate 1, the second connecting plate 2 is a steel plate with a width equal to the inner width of the channel steel. The second connecting plate 2 is snapped into the channel steel without shifting, ensuring a stable and secure installation. The materials of both the first connecting plate 1 and the second connecting plate 2 are primarily Q235B and Q355B.
[0044] In one specific embodiment of this utility model, the diameter of the through hole 3 on the first connecting plate 1 is not less than 10cm, and bolts and nuts of M10 or higher can firmly connect the first connecting plate 1 and the purlin. The diameter of the through hole 5 on the second connecting plate 2 is not less than 10cm, and bolts and nuts of M10 or higher can firmly connect the second connecting plate 2 and the first connecting plate 1.
[0045] In one specific embodiment of this utility model, mounting holes 6 corresponding to the through holes 3 are provided on the side end of the composite plate to be installed on the purlin. The first bolt and nut assembly 7 is installed in the corresponding mounting holes 6 and through holes 3.
[0046] In one specific embodiment of this utility model, the second bolt and nut assembly 8 includes a high-strength friction bolt and a nut. The high-strength friction bolt and nut can stably connect the elongated hole 4 of the first connecting plate 1 and the through hole 5 of the second connecting plate 2, preventing the bolt from loosening. The first bolt and nut assembly 7 may include a high-strength bolt and a nut, which can stably connect the through hole 3 of the first connecting plate 1 and the mounting hole 6 of the purlin, preventing the bolt from loosening. A friction surface base layer treatment is performed on the first connecting plate 1 and the second connecting plate 2.
[0047] This purlin extension device can be used between any two adjacent purlins that need to be connected, either between two horizontally opposite purlins or between two vertically opposite purlins. In a specific embodiment of this utility model, in a wall purlin structure, at a right-angle corner of the wall, two adjacent purlins are vertically opposite but not connected. This purlin extension device can be installed horizontally between the vertically opposite ends of the two purlins. The second connecting plate 2 is vertically welded to the end of one of the purlins and extends to the other purlin. The first connecting plate 1 is installed on the mounting hole 6 at the end of the other purlin. The first connecting plate 1 is on the same plane as this purlin. The second connecting plate 2 and the first connecting plate 1 are fitted together. The elongated hole 4 of the first connecting plate 1 and the through hole 5 of the second connecting plate 2 are aligned one-to-one and connected by a second bolt and nut assembly 8. The elongated hole 4 can flexibly connect the second connecting plate 2. The wall composite panel is installed to the purlins, the first connecting plate 1, and the second connecting plate 2 by rivets.
[0048] If installed between horizontally opposite purlins, the second connecting plate 2 is welded to the end of one purlin and extends towards the other purlin. The first connecting plate 1 is installed in the mounting hole 6 at the end of the other purlin. The first connecting plate 1, the second connecting plate 2, and the two purlins are aligned in a straight line. The second connecting plate 2 and the first connecting plate 1 are fitted together. The elongated hole 4 of the first connecting plate 1 and the through hole 5 of the second connecting plate 2 are aligned one-to-one and connected by a second bolt and nut assembly 8. The elongated hole 4 allows for flexible connection of the second connecting plate 2. The composite plate is installed to the purlins, the first connecting plate 1, and the second connecting plate 2 by rivets.
